我在asp:Label中打印我的数组时遇到问题。该数组的长度为5个数字,但当我执行id.Text =arrayname时,它只打印出其中的一个数字;
下面是方法:
void random4helper()
{
Random rand = new Random();
int min = 1;
int max = 51;
int randomNum;
int i = 0;
int count = 0;
bool loop = true;
while (loop)
{
randomNum = rand.Nex
我正在努力学习C#。我发现很多教程都是写到控制台上的,但我想在web应用程序的上下文中进行练习,并将结果以某种控件(文本、标签等)写入页面。我从一个简单的FizzBuzz程序开始,但是由于某种原因,它只打印循环中的最后一个数字(99)。你知道我怎么把每次迭代都写到页面上吗?提前感谢
我的代码:
<asp:Literal ID="myLit" runat="server"></asp:Literal>
namespace practice
{
public partial class fizzbuzz_csharp : Syste
当单击" print“按钮时,我试图打印div的内容。我一直收到这样的错误:“无法设置属性'innerHTML':object为null或未定义的值。”我在网上读了一些帖子,但仍然找不到解决办法。
下面是我用于打印(从获得)的javascript代码:
<script type="text/javascript">
function printDiv(divName) {
var printContents = document.getElementById(divName).innerHTML;
va
我有两个页面之间的会话null。
one.asp
<%
session("one") ="x"
response.write session("one") ' this prints out x
%>
如果我在one.asp之后调用two.asp
two.asp
<%
response.write session("one") ' this prints out nothing
%>
未打印出任何内容。这不是缓存问题。实际上,只有当我使用在IIS的绑定中设置的新主机名调用页面时(我